We first saw
Microsoft’s vision of the future of gaming last year when a patent filing revealed
a novel system that projects images from a video game all over a room, extending the gaming experience beyond the TV screen. Our interest was piqued again when
a video demo of “IllumiRoom” made the rounds earlier this week alongside rumors that the exciting new feature might be available on Microsoft’s
next-generation Xbox. The feature would undoubtedly give the next
Xbox an edge over rivals but unfortunately, Microsoft has confirmed that IllumiRoom won’t be included in its next-generation video game console at launch.
